Yu-Gi-Oh! GX[]
- In episode 168, Taigo Sorano uses this card during his Duel against Jaden Yuki. He Special Summons this card via the effect of "Horus the Black Flame Dragon LV6". Later Jaden activates "E - Emergency Call", but Taigo activates this card's effect to negate "E - Emergency Call" and destroy it. However Jaden did this on purpose as he then banished "E - Emergency Call" in order to Special Summon "Spell Striker". Later this card attacks a Fluff Token in Attack Position, but Jaden activates "Secret Mission" to end the Battle Phase, however Taigo then activates "Royal Decree" to negate the effect of "Secret Mission". This card then destroys the token. On the last turn of the Duel, "Elemental HERO Flare Neos" (whose ATK was 3300 due to its own effect) attacks and destroys this card.
- This card is later shown at the bottom of Taigo's Deck when Taigo wonders why his Deck couldn't win for him. Taigo becomes furious that he couldn't defeat Jaden, but this causes his Deck to become tainted with darkness and Trueman appears due to this.
- This card was "Today's Featured Card" in episode 168.
- In episode 172, Trueman uses this card during his Duel against Tyranno Hassleberry while the former was disguised as Taigo Sorano. This card then attacks and destroys "Destroyersaurus". Latter "Hyper Hammerhead" attacks this card. This card then destroys "Hyper Hammerhead", however this activates the effect of "Hyper Hammerhead", returning this card to Trueman's hand. On the last turn of the Duel, Trueman Special Summons this card via "Level Up!". Trueman then activates "Burial from a Different Dimension" to return "Destroyersaurus", "Gilasaurus", and "Dark Driceratops" from the Banished Zone to Hassleberry's Graveyard. Because of this, the ATK of "Tyranno Infinity" is decreased from 4000 to 1000. This card then attacks and destroys "Tyranno Infinity", defeating Hassleberry.
- Its attack name is "Black Mega Flame".
